Hi. I&#039m having a problem I hope someone can help with.<BR><BR>In the class below, I create the array called Categories and make each element a reference to other objects.<BR><BR>Problem is, when I refer to this as NewProd.categories(0).name, I get this error...<BR><BR><BR>Microsoft VBScript runtime error &#039 800a01b6&#039 <BR>Object doesn&#039t support this property or method: &#039DataRS(...).Categories&#039 <BR>/dev/store/config_include.asp, line 70 <BR><BR><BR>What am I doing wrong? Thanks<BR><BR>Jeremy Ross<BR><BR><BR>Class Product<BR> Public name &#039 String<BR> Public model &#039 String<BR> Public ImgURL &#039 String<BR> Public Feature1 &#039 String<BR> Public Feature2 &#039 String<BR> Public Feature3 &#039 String<BR> Public Feature4 &#039 String<BR> Public Feature5 &#039 String<BR> Public Feature6 &#039 String<BR> Public Categories(20) &#039 Array <BR> Private Sub Product_Initialize() &#039 Initialize array elements to type Category<BR> For x = 0 to NumElementsCat - 1<BR> Set Categories(x) = New Category<BR> Next<BR> End Sub<BR>End Class<BR><BR><BR><BR>